THE ORTHOPAEDIC FOOT AND ANKLE RESULTS RESEARCH SYSTEM: POSSIBILITY OF A COHORT STUDY SYSTEM FOR FOOT AND ANKLE OUTPATIENT EVALUATION RESULTS
Dr.Quratulain, Dr Sadia Khalid, Dr Rana Abdul Wahab Joya, Dr Zahid Khan Durrani, Samreen Kishwar Abbasi, Muhammad Farhan Nasir
Abstract
Flat foot and ankle arthritis typically resulted with lower preoperative ratings. On the PF CAT
and FAAM at 6 months, 5 of the 6 illnesses significantly improved, 5 of the 7 exhibited improvements on
the pain intrusion CAT, and not any illnesses displayed development on the FFI. On most patientreported results scales, ankle arthritis and flatfoot showed the biggest changes.
